Is this happening for anyone else or am I some sort of edge case? take care, tim On 10-Jan-08, at 10:29 PM, David Chelimsky wrote: > This applies to anyone using rspec's trunk from >= 3220 with ZenTest > <= 3.7.2. > > Anyone else, feel free to move on.... > > The next release of ZenTest, coming soon, includes some changes that > improve the relationship between Autotest, it's subclasses (like those > in rspec) and .autotest, the file that you can use to plug into > autotest's hooks to extend/modify it's behaviour. > > Previously, subclasses got loaded after .autotest, causing changes to > test_mappings and exceptions to be overridden. With the next release, > the load order is corrected so anything in .autotest will be processed > after Autotest::Rspec or Autotest::RailsRspec is loaded. > > I committed changes to RSpec's trunk r3220 that will break your > current autotest configuration.
